    What Is GPTZero, and Why Ought to Anybody Care?

    Let’s break this down. GPTZero is an AI detection instrument designed to reply a really trendy query: Did a machine write this? Or, extra dramatically: Is the author actual?

    We dwell in a world the place AI can mimic people alarmingly properly. GPTZero steps in because the lie detector, attempting to catch sneaky generative fashions within the act. It appears to be like at stuff like perplexity and burstiness (we’ll come again to these) to find out whether or not your textual content is the product of a human mind… or an algorithm.

    Educators like it. Journalists eye it warily. College students concern it. However does it really work?

    Quick reply: Kinda. Lengthy reply? Preserve studying.

    Understanding GPTXero Metrics

    Understanding GPTZero’s Metrics (With out Needing a PhD)

    Two phrases you’ll stumble upon right here: Perplexity and Burstiness.

    • Perplexity: Measures how “predictable” your writing is. AI-generated textual content is often smoother, extra constant, and therefore extra predictable. Low perplexity = suspicious.
    • Burstiness: People write in suits and begins. Lengthy sentences, brief ones. Tangents. Rants. We’re messy. AI? Not a lot.

    GPTZero’s logic is principally: if it’s too clean, too clear, or too grammatically disciplined, it may be machine-made.

    Is sensible… but additionally raises questions. What about college students who write like robots as a result of faculty educated them that means? Or non-native audio system who hold it easy?
